What You’ll Do

As a COTA, you’ll partner closely with licensed Occupational Therapists to help residents regain independence and improve their quality of life through purposeful, meaningful activity-based therapy.

  • Deliver therapy services following individualized treatment plans
  • Support residents in performing daily living and rehabilitative activities
  • Observe and document patient progress and communicate updates to the care team
  • Educate residents and families on adaptive techniques and home programs
  • Foster a supportive and collaborative therapy environment
